I havent checked in here for so long that I really cant even remember.  I did come on a week ago to check on Marge but thats it.   Im over 2yrs out now and my weight is stable. I did gain some back but managed to take most of it back off.  I started out at 329 and my lowest weight was 135.  I now bounce between 140-150lbs.  Which puts my bmi in the normal range.  I thought I wanted to stay around the 135 mark but found that it was just too hard to maintain that weight.  I really had to work hard to keep myself there, watch every bite of food, exercise atleast an hour everyday, and the slightest change caused me to gain.  After talking with my PCP I decided to let my body decide what was the right weight for me.  I quite watching every bite, cut the exercise back to 4days a week, and just lived my life.  My body seems to be happy at the weight Im at now, but I still watch the scale to make sure I dont gain over the 150lb mark.   Life has become so busy since surgery.  Ive neglected the very people and site that got me through the rough times before surgery, the ups and downs of the first couple months after surgery, and all the fun and hard times since surgery.  This board was my lifeline.  I was here everyday, posted quite often, and really enjoyed the people here.  I wouldnt have made it through the first year without this board.  Time is hard to come by so I dont know when Ill post again, but I promise to check in!  So where is everyone?  I know Marge is here.  Any sign of Lori?
